Oracle 11g RAC启动和关闭(三)

2015-07-16 12:09:42 · 作者: · 浏览: 9
atus listener [-l ] [-n ] [-v]
?
用法: srvctl start scan [-i ] [-n ]
?
用法: srvctl stop scan [-i ] [-f]
?
用法: srvctl relocate scan -i [-n ]
?
用法: srvctl status scan [-i ] [-v]
?
用法: srvctl config cvu
?
用法: srvctl start cvu [-n ]
?
用法: srvctl stop cvu [-f]
?
用法: srvctl relocate cvu [-n ]
?
用法: srvctl status cvu [-n ]
?
?
?
?
?
也可以进一步查看配置信息,如下:
?
[grid@vcdwdb1 ~]$ srvctl start -h
?
SRVCTL start 命令启动启用 Oracle Clusterware 的未运行的对象。
?
用法: srvctl start database -d [-o ] [-n ]
?
用法: srvctl start instance -d {-n [-i ] | -i } [-o ]
?
用法: srvctl start service -d [-s "" [-n | -i ] ] [-o ]
?
用法: srvctl start nodeapps [-n ] [-g] [-v]
?
用法: srvctl start vip { -n | -i } [-v]
?
用法: srvctl start asm [-n ] [-o ]
?
用法: srvctl start listener [-l ] [-n ]
?
用法: srvctl start scan [-i ] [-n ]
?
用法: srvctl start scan_listener [-n ] [-i ]
?
用法: srvctl start oc4j [-v]
?
用法: srvctl start home -o -s -n
?
用法: srvctl start filesystem -d [-n ]
?
用法: srvctl start diskgroup -g [-n ""]
?
用法: srvctl start gns [-l ] [-n ] [-v]
?
用法: srvctl start cvu [-n ]
?
有关各个命令和对象的详细帮助, 请使用:
?
? srvctl -h
?
[grid@vcdwdb1 ~]$ srvctl start listener -h
?
?
?
启动监听程序。
?
?
?
用法: srvctl start listener [-l ] [-n ]
?
? ? -l ? ? ? ? ? 监听程序名
?
? ? -n ? ? ? ? ? 节点名
?
? ? -h? ? ? ? ? ? ? ? ? ? ? 输出用法
?
[grid@vcdwdb1 ~]$
?
?
?
?
?
[grid@vcdwdb1 ~]$ srvctl status -h
?
SRVCTL status 命令显示对象的当前状态。
?
用法: srvctl status database -d [-f] [-v]
?
用法: srvctl status instance -d {-n | -i } [-f] [-v]
?
用法: srvctl status service -d [-s ""] [-f] [-v]
?
用法: srvctl status nodeapps
?
用法: srvctl status vip { -n | -i } [-v]
?
用法: srvctl status listener [-l ] [-n ] [-v]
?
用法: srvctl status asm [-n ] [-a] [-v]
?
用法: srvctl status scan [-i ] [-v]
?
用法: srvctl status scan_listener [-i ] [-v]
?
用法: srvctl status srvpool [-g ] [-a]
?
用法: srvctl status server -n "" [-a]
?
用法: srvctl status oc4j [-n ] [-v]
?
用法: srvctl status home -o -s -n
?
用法: srvctl status filesystem -d [-v]
?
用法: srvctl status diskgroup -g [-n ""] [-a] [-v]
?
用法: srvctl status cvu [-n ]
?
用法: srvctl status gns [-n ] [-v]
?
有关各个命令和对象的详细帮助, 请使用:
?
? srvctl -h
?
?
?
?[grid@vcdwdb1 ~]$ srvctl config -h
?
SRVCTL config 命令显示存储在 OCR 中的对象配置。
?
用法: srvctl config database [-d [-a] ] [-v]
?
用法: srvctl config service -d [-s ] [-v]
?
用法: srvctl config nodeapps [-a] [-g] [-s]
?
用法: srvctl config vip { -n | -i }
?
用法: srvctl config network [-k ]
?
用法: srvctl config asm [-a]
?
用法: srvctl config listener [-l ] [-a]
?
用法: srvctl config scan [-i ]
?
用法: srvctl config scan_listener [-i ]
?
用法: srvctl config srvpool [-g ]
?
用法: srvctl config oc4j
?
用法: srvctl config filesystem -d
?
用法: srvctl config gns [-a] [-d] [-k] [-m] [-n ] [-p] [-s] [-V] [-q ] [-l] [-v]
?
用法: srvctl config cvu
?
有关各个命令和对象的详细帮助, 请使用:
?
? srvctl -h
?
例如:
?
[grid@vcdwdb1 ~]$ srvctl config asm
?
ASM 主目录: /u01/app/11.2.0/grid_home
?
ASM 监听程序: LISTENER
?
[grid@vcdwdb1 ~]$ srvctl config asm -a
?
ASM 主目录: /u01/app/11.2.0/grid_home
?
ASM 监听程序: LISTENER
?
ASM 已启用。
?
[grid@vcdwdb1 ~]$
?
[grid@vcdwdb1 ~]$ srvctl config listener -a
?
名称: LISTENER
?
网络: 1, 所有者: grid
?
主目录:
?
? 节点 vcdwdb2,vcdwdb1 上的 /u01/app/11.2.0/grid_home
?
端点: TCP:1521
?
?
?
总结:
?
在Oracle 11g环境中,Oracle的关闭和启动顺序如下:
?
?
?
关闭顺序:
?
1、关闭数据库,oracl用户执行srvctl命令:
?
?[oracle@rac1 ~]$ srvctl stop database -d ORCL ---停止所有节点上的实例
?
或者每个节点登录数据库后执行SQL>shutdown immediate
?
2,停止HAS(High Availability Services),必须以root用户
?
[root@rac1 oracle]# cd /u01/grid/11.2.0/grid/bin
?
[root@rac1 bin]# ./crsctl stop has –f
?
?
?
3,停止集群服务,必须以root用户:
?
[root@rac1 oracle]# cd /u01/grid/11.2.0/grid/bin
?
?[root@rac1 bin]# ./crsctl stop cluster -all? ----停止所有节点服务
?
或[root@rac1 bin]# ./crsctl stop cluster? ? ? ? ----停止本节点集群服务,每个节点分别执行?
?
也可以如下控制所停节点:
?
[root@rac1 bin]#? ./crsctl stop cluster -n rac1 rac2
?
如果在一个节点停止其他所有节点的,而不一一执行命